As many of you may already be aware, I have decided to run for Madison School Board. I have made this decision for a few reasons. First and foremost, my three daughters are now all enrolled at Madison Elementary. My wife and I have been very happy with their education thus far. The school has been well run and the staff has been fantastic. The most recent report card from the state was disappointing for such an excellent system. But it demonstrates the weaknesses that still exist. It is my goal to not only continue the superior foundation, but to work to improve these shortcomings. Secondly, Madison has been very fortunate with its financial situation thus far, but our hardships are coming. We have a significant budget crisis looming in the next 1-2 years. While the residents of Madison Township are very supportive of their schools, I think a levy in this economic environment will be very difficult to pass and should be an absolute last resort. We must work to avoid this crisis as long as possible, affording time for local and state economies to improve and thus bring in more revenue without increasing taxes. And lastly, I believe I posess the skills necessary to help guide our system through these challenging times. Managing my own medical practice, much like the school system, I have experience with shrinking revenues while maintaining quality. I am also familiar with reporting measures and attaining goals set by government agencies. I have personally handled employee benefits, insurance company contract negotiations and purchasing of equipment.
